X-Box One November Update

Well this one is certainly a big deal. November 12th Microsoft will push out it’s updated Windows 10 inspired user interface as well as give gamers the ability to play over 100 X-Box 360 games on their fancy pants X-Box One. Those games that launch the update, as well as the titles that follow, will allow all game saves, add-ons, multiplayer, and achievements to carry over. This works for disc based or digitally downloaded titles. Plus do all that with the your DVRing, screenshotting, and streaming the kids are doing nowadays. Add that to the updated Games for Gold service which gives X-Box One users the free X-Box 360 games as well, and November is shaping up to be a big month for Microsoft.
